Abstract
AIMS: Research related to type 2 diabetes mellitus (DM) and parameters of electrocardiography (ECG) was limited. Patients with and without DM (NDM) were randomly enrolled in a study to exploit the influence of DM on planar QRS and T vectors derived from the Virtual Holter process.Entities:
Keywords: diabetes mellitus; electrocardiography monitoring; planar vector

Clinical Characteristics in NDM and DM Populations
| Factors | NDM | DM | P Value |
|---|---|---|---|
| Number | 216 | 127 | |
| Males | 107 (49.54%) | 50 (39.37%) | 0.07 |
| Age (years) | 59.41 ± 16.86 | 65.61 ± 12.08 | <0.001 |
| Smoking | 49 (22.90%) | 19 (15.57%) | 0.11 |
| Hypertension | 125 (58.14%) | 97 (76.38%) | <0.001 |
| Coronary artery disease | 70 (32.41%) | 56 (44.09%) | 0.03 |
| Cerebral vascular disease | 33 (15.35%) | 22 (17.32%) | 0.63 |
| History of DM (years) | – | 8.0 ± 7.1 | – |
| 2‐hour postprandial blood glucose (2hBG, mmol/L) | 6.84 ± 1.67 | 14.58 ± 5.27 | <0.001 |
| Glycosylated hemoglobin (HbA1c,%) | 5.58 ± 0.47 | 7.05 ± 0.16 | <0.001 |
| Cholesterol (mmol/L) | 4.48 ± 1.10 | 4.66 ± 1.26 | 0.18 |
| Triglyceride (mmol/L) | 1.42 ± 0.72 | 1.95 ± 1.35 | <0.001 |
| High density lipoprotein (HDL, mmol/L) | 1.22 ± 0.29 | 1.18 ± 0.25 | 0.12 |
| Low density lipoprotein (LDL, mmol/L) | 2.51 ± 0.86 | 2.61 ± 1.02 | 0.33 |
| Apolipoprotein A (Apo A, mmol/L) | 1.43 ± 0.28 | 1.42 ± 0.23 | 0.77 |
| Apolipoprotein B (Apo B, mmol/L) | 0.87 ± 0.24 | 0.96 ± 0.31 | <0.01 |
| Lipoprotein A (Lpa, mmol/L) | 274.33 ± 221.15 | 221.15 ± 245.67 | 0.17 |
| Blood urine nitrogen (BUN, mmol/L) | 5.45 ± 2.31 | 5.41 ± 2.43 | 0.87 |
| Creatinine (μmol/L) | 80.77 ± 48.16 | 75.57 ± 63.39 | 0.40 |
| Cystatin C (mg/L) | 1.00 ± 0.51 | 1.04 ± 0.50 | 0.56 |
| Aortic diameter (end‐diastolic, mm) | 28.11 ± 4.71 | 28.82 ± 3.17 | 0.20 |
| Left atrium diameter (LA, mm) | 36.60 ± 6.80 | 38.15 ± 7.15 | 0.09 |
| Pulmonary artery diameter (PA, mm) | 21.47 ± 2.18 | 21.30 ± 2.30 | 0.57 |
| Interventricular septum (IVS, mm) | 10.08 ± 1.96 | 10.92 ± 1.77 | <0.001 |
| Right ventricular outflow tract (RVOT, mm) | 27.68 ± 3.63 | 27.44 ± 3.69 | 0.63 |
| Right ventricle (RV, mm) | 20.70 ± 3.07 | 20.51 ± 2.75 | 0.62 |
| Left ventricular posterior wall (LVPW, mm) | 9.39 ± 1.66 | 9.84 ± 1.38 | 0.03 |
| Left ventricle (LV, mm)) | 44.49 ± 5.57 | 43.66 ± 6.50 | 0.30 |
| Left ventricular ejection fraction (LVEF,%) | 61.70 ± 7.71 | 62.27 ± 8.41 | 0.59 |
P < 0.05; DM = diabetes mellitus; NDM = nondiabetes mellitus.
Parameters of QRS and T Ring in NDM and DM Populations
| Parameters | NDM | DM | P Value |
|---|---|---|---|
| Average heart rate (bpm) | 61.87 ± 13.36 | 66.67 ± 12.04 | <0.01 |
| FQRSV (mm) | 11.56 ± 4.98 | 10.84 ± 4.39 | 0.37 |
| FQRSA (degrees) | 43.55 ± 30.86 | 44.21 ± 25.78 | 0.98 |
| FTV (mm) | 3.40 ± 2.15 | 2.88 ± 1.81 | 0.06 |
| FTA (degrees) | 43.41 ± 50.14 | 34.82 ± 57.73 | 0.32 |
| FQRSTA (degrees) | 28.39 ± 52.87 | 32.77 ± 54.20 | 0.74 |
| HQRSV (mm) | 9.05 ± 4.19 | 8.06 ± 3.65 | 0.07 |
| HQRSA (degrees) | −19.00 ± 40.18 | −2.87 ± 48.48 | <0.01 |
| HTV (mm) | 2.88 ± 1.89 | 2.33 ± 1.47 | 0.01 |
| HTA (degrees) | 38.04 ± 41.30 | 35.56 ± 50.34 | 0.87 |
| HQRSTA (degrees) | 67.46 ± 47.52 | 65.41 ± 51.10 | 0.92 |
| RSQRSV (mm) | 9.74 ± 4.32 | 8.68 ± 3.79 | 0.06 |
| RSQRSA (degrees) | 93.98 ± 60.11 | 86.73 ± 58.47 | 0.51 |
| RSTV (mm) | 3.27 ± 1.92 | 2.77 ± 1.55 | 0.03 |
| RSTA (degrees) | 53.37 ± 41.06 | 49.91 ± 58.19 | 0.79 |
| RSQRSTA (degrees) | 63.89 ± 55.51 | 65.46 ± 59.74 | 0.97 |
Magnitude of virtual vector = 0.1 mv/mm.
aP < 0.05. FQRSV = maximal magnitude of frontal QRS vector; FQRSA = angle of frontal QRS vector; FTV = maximal magnitude of frontal T vector; FTA = angle of frontal T vector; FQRSTA = angle of frontal QRS‐T vector; HQRSV = maximal magnitude of horizontal QRS vector; HTV = maximal magnitude of horizontal T vector; HQRSA = angle of horizontal QRS vector; HTA = angle of horizontal T vector; HQRSTA = angle of horizontal QRS‐T vector; RSQRSV = maximal magnitude of right side QRS vector; RSTV = maximal magnitude of right side T vector; RSQRSA = angle of right side QRS vector; RSTA = angle of right side T vector; RSQRSTA = angle of right side QRS‐T vector; DM = diabetes mellitus; NDM = nondiabetes mellitus.
